TypeOf, Gettype, == is et les autres
Bonsoir
J'avoue me perdre régulierement dans la jungle des 1001 maniere de traiter les Types en .NET :oops:
Et franchement ni google ni msdn ne sont des amis sur ce coup la
Exemple :
Je souhaite tester le type d'un control lors d'un click de dgv
je fais
Code:
1 2 3 4 5
| System.Type Tp = DgvK.Columns[col].ValueType;
if (Tp != typeof(System.Boolean))
{
return;
} |
Ca marche evidement
Et puis je me dis que j'aimerais construire un case sur ce test
Ensuite je considere que devoir passer par un TypeOf est quand meme un peu bateau
Enfin je me souviens que j'avais vu que le 'is' peut etre utilisé sur ce genre de test
Et finalement apres 15 minutes de recherches infructueuses je viens chercher de l'aide et du réconfort parmis vous avant d'ecrire une usine a gaz !
Merci de votre aide